Top Git Tools for Developers in 2025: Must-Have Picks for Streamlined Workflow

Git is a powerful version control system (VCS) that allows software developers to track changes in their codebase and collaborate on projects efficiently. Initially created by Linus Torvalds in 2005 for managing the Linux kernel, Git has since become the most widely used VCS. It allows multiple developers to work on different parts of a project simultaneously without interfering with each other’s work. How to Undo a Git Commit: A Complete Step-by-Step Guide

Git is a powerful version control system that allows developers to track changes in their codebase and collaborate efficiently. One of the most essential Git commands is git revert. This command plays a pivotal role in undoing changes made by previous commits, without altering the commit history. Unlike commands such as git reset, which can modify the commit history, git revert creates a new commit that undoes the changes of a specific commit while keeping the overall history intact.
